Mermaid Confidential: A Novel
(Adobe EPUB eBook, Kindle Book, OverDrive Read)
Serge A. Storms gives condo living a try in this off-the-wall, acid-splashed Florida crime caper from the "insanely funny" (New York Times Book Review) Tim Dorsey.
"Delightfully madcap... This fiendishly funny adventure is irresistible." — Publishers Weekly
Serge A. Storms and his permanently baked sidekick, Coleman, have decided to pump the brakes and live on island time. After years of manic road tripping across their beloved Sunshine State, the irrepressible anti-heroes drop anchor in the Florida Keys. They settle down in Pelican Bay, a thriving condo complex with scenic views and friendly neighbors. But the community is at war with investors who are buying up units and leasing them to young vacationers who party at all hours. With their little slice of heaven on the line, Serge takes it upon himself to convince the tourists to move on and quickly becomes a local favorite.
Meanwhile, the island chain's long and rich smuggling heritage is causing mayhem—a gang war erupts when a local drug lord passes the family business to his young, enterprising son, and the sun-loving residents are suddenly dodging bullets.
Luckily, Florida's most lovable serial killer is there to help!

Tim Dorsey was a reporter and editor for the Tampa Tribune from 1987 to 1999, and is the author of twenty-five other novels: Mermaid Confidential, Tropic of Stupid, Naked Came the Florida Man, No Sunscreen for the Dead, Pope of Palm Beach, Clownfish Blues, Coconut Cowboy, Shark Skin Suite, Tiger Shrimp Tango, The Riptide Ultra-Glide, When Elves Attack, Pineapple Grenade, Electric Barracuda, Gator A-Go-Go, Nuclear Jellyfish, Atomic Lobster, Hurricane Punch, The Big Bamboo, Torpedo Juice, Cadillac Beach, The Stingray Shuffle, Triggerfish Twist, Orange Crush, Hammerhead Ranch Motel, and Florida Roadkill. He lives in Florida.

In bestseller Dorsey’s delightfully madcap 25th crime novel featuring Serge A. Storms (after 2021’s Tropic of Stupid), vigilante serial killer Serge and his stoner pal, Coleman, take a break from road trips and criminal pursuits to become responsible tenants at Pelican Bay, a bustling condominium complex in the Florida Keys. But, alas, the condo’s fun-loving community spirit has given way to petty squabbles, drunk and disorderly behavior, gun violence, and malicious prank calls to police, with boisterous, disruptive renters causing havoc within the complex. Finding themselves in the thick of things, Serge and Coleman are encouraged to take suitable action against troublesome occupants on behalf of their friendly neighbors. Meanwhile, a blast across from Pelican Bay on a neighboring key, which injures dozens, including members of the infamous Millan cartel, heralds the onset of a turf war between the cartel and the Benzappa family, and a gang of murderous drug smugglers with a treasure map head for the Keys to unearth a hoard of buried cash. The suspenseful, seemingly unconnected subplots imaginatively intertwine as Dorsey brings everything to a suitably vicious and explosive finale. This fiendishly funny adventure is irresistible. Serge A. Storms, Florida's most lovable history buff and serial killer, is trying to settle down. No, he's not getting married. But he and his sidekick, Coleman, Florida's most lovable drug-and-booze-addicted slacker, have acquired themselves a condominium, and Serge is looking forward to putting his manic phase behind him and adopting a slower-paced lifestyle. Unfortunately, Serge and Coleman have landed right in the middle of a dispute between condo owners and part-time renters (that and a little gang war). If you know Serge, you know two things: he absolutely cannot remain a passive observer, and somebody's going to get what's coming to them. Dorsey, a former newspaperman, began the Storms series in 1999, with Florida Roadkill, and has published more than a book a year ever since. It remains a wonderful series. Serge is a psychopath whose idiosyncratic sense of justice leads him to commit some truly bizarre crimes; by all rights, he should be a villain, but here he's the hero, a fellow with an absolute sense of right and wrong in a world that lacks absolutes (plus, he's just so damned lovable). Serge Storms, Florida's serial killer with a heart of gold, moves to Key West to try condo living with Coleman, his friend whose brain is permanently damaged from drug use. The Keys are the appropriate habitat for the wacky duo who enjoy their neighbors except for a vacationer who takes up permanent residence. Serge's methods work to temporarily evict the man, until he takes revenge by calling the SWAT team on the neighborhood's spaghetti and game nights. Serge also meets Julie Cootehill, a children's hospice volunteer who lives in a mansion owned by a crime family and takes care of her own aged father and the crime family's ailing kingpin. A gang war is about to break out in Key West, and a carload of bad actors is heading straight down Highway 1, with a map pointing to Julie's father's house. Serge's new mission was to slow down and relax, but since his new friend Julie and her hospice charges have been targeted by an international gang, Serge can't yet kick back into the Key West lifestyle. VERDICT Fans of the lovable Serge will enjoy his latest zany Florida adventures in Dorsey's 25th series installment, following Tropic of Stupid.--Lesa Holstine
